Имя: Пароль:
1C
1С v8
Как сделать вот такой отчет?
0 idw
 
17.03.12
13:21
Добрый день.
Подскажите пожалуйста как можно сделать вот такой отчет без СКД:

http://s018.radikal.ru/i522/1203/cb/9be49cde5462.jpg

На СКД сделал за пять минут, а вот без него не получается.

А получается вот так:

http://i027.radikal.ru/1203/13/1f559129d3e6.jpg

Запрос вот такой:

ВЫБРАТЬ
   ДвиженияДенежныхСредствОбороты.ДокументДвижения.Подразделение КАК ДокументДвиженияПодразделение,
   ДвиженияДенежныхСредствОбороты.СтатьяДвиженияДенежныхСредств КАК СтатьяДДС,
   СУММА(ДвиженияДенежныхСредствОбороты.СуммаОборот) КАК Сумма
ИЗ
   РегистрНакопления.ДвиженияДенежныхСредств.Обороты(
           &Дата1,
           &Дата2,
           ,
           НЕ СтатьяДвиженияДенежныхСредств В ИЕРАРХИИ (&СтатьиЗатратНеИсп)
               И &УсловиеПодразделение) КАК ДвиженияДенежныхСредствОбороты
ГДЕ
   ДвиженияДенежныхСредствОбороты.ДокументДвижения.Подразделение <> ЗНАЧЕНИЕ(Справочник.Подразделения.ПустаяСсылка)

СГРУППИРОВАТЬ ПО
   ДвиженияДенежныхСредствОбороты.ДокументДвижения.Подразделение,
   ДвиженияДенежныхСредствОбороты.СтатьяДвиженияДенежныхСредств

УПОРЯДОЧИТЬ ПО
   ДокументДвиженияПодразделение,
   СтатьяДДС
ИТОГИ
   СУММА(Сумма)
ПО
   ДокументДвиженияПодразделение,
   СтатьяДДС ТОЛЬКО ИЕРАРХИЯ
1 IamAlexy
 
17.03.12
13:24
с вазелином гладко и приятно
без вазелина жестко и неприятно
подскажите как сделать без вазелина но чтобы гладко и приятно

а ?

это я к том что нафига без СКД то - юзай СКД
2 idw
 
17.03.12
13:30
(2) Это понятно, что с вазелином, но
мне надо сделать отчет как бы состоящий из несколько подотчетов:

строящихся из одного регистра но сразной группировкой, т.е один затраты пошли по подраздлению и по статьям затрат, другие по подразделениями, статьям затрат и сотрудникам и еще ниже остатки по расчетным счетам и кассе.
3 idw
 
17.03.12
13:32
да еще и нужна выручка, которая берется с 50 и 76.6 счетов, это должно выводится перед затратами. Мне кажется такое всё объединить в СКД не получится.
4 eklmn
 
гуру
17.03.12
13:34
"Мне кажется такое всё объединить в СКД не получится" изучайте СКД, как раз в нем это сделать проще
5 idw
 
17.03.12
13:38
Как в СКД вывести данные полученные из разных регистров с разными полями?

Например такие:

Выручка (50 счет)

Постоянные затраты (регистр ДвижениеДен.Срв)
Переменные затраты

Остатки по банку (51 счет)
Остатки по кассе (50 счет)

Все итого должны ссумироваться по этим данным
6 idw
 
17.03.12
13:49
Пришло в голову только выводить в табличное поле результат выборки из запроса, затем результат из СКД, затем снова из запроса.

Но если так делать то получается не очень красиво, ячейки в отчете не совпадают по размерам, т.е сначал уже, потом шире.
7 AlexNew
 
17.03.12
13:52
Думаю (4)
8 Конфигуратор1с
 
17.03.12
13:52
(6)вложенные отчеты вам не помогут?
9 idw
 
17.03.12
13:55
(7) рисование форм на СКД еще более геморойнее.
(8) а по-подробее можете рассказать по вложенные отчеты можете? Это в СКД?
10 Конфигуратор1с
 
17.03.12
13:58
да
11 AlexNew
 
17.03.12
13:58
(7) В вашем случае зачем рисование?
12 Конфигуратор1с
 
17.03.12
13:59
(9) в хрусталевей есть примеры как работать с вложенными отчетами
13 ProProg
 
17.03.12
14:00
Н епроще купить готовый?
http://subsystems.ru/catalog/35/137/
14 idw
 
17.03.12
14:02
(13) нет спасибо. Лучше подскажи как объединить разные данные в один отчет на СКД?
15 idw
 
17.03.12
14:04
(12) в какой главе посмотреть? Это там где наборы данных?
16 Xapac
 
17.03.12
14:04
делай мега запросов хоть 100500 и подсовывай СКД в набор данных, потом выводи красиво в СКД
17 AlexNew
 
17.03.12
14:06
(16) Зачем? Просто любишь писать запросы?
18 idw
 
17.03.12
14:19
(16) количество группировок разное, как их все вывести одним запросом?
19 batman69
 
17.03.12
14:51
Изучайте СКД.
20 idw
 
17.03.12
15:01
(19) Изучаю. А как без СКД сделать вот такое (0)?
21 catena
 
17.03.12
15:04
(20)Построителем Отчета можно сделать.
22 idw
 
17.03.12
15:58
и без построителя.
23 Попытка1С
 
17.03.12
16:05
Восьмерка разжижает мозг (с).
Некоторые только мышкой тыкают.
Страшно представить сколько бы автор на 7.7 такой отчет делал.
24 AlexNew
 
17.03.12
16:09
(23) Не разжижает, а дисциплинирует.
Страшно представить, что здесь было до революции.(с)